Product Description

The YR428 Automated Tissue Processor is a cutting-edge laboratory equipment designed for efficient and precise tissue processing. This model features 12 cups, which consist of nine designated for reagents and three for paraffin, making it ideal for various laboratory settings. The processing time is highly customizable, allowing adjustments from 0 to 99 hours for the first station and 0 to 24 hours for other stations, providing flexibility for diverse experimental needs.

The paraffin cup boasts an adjustable temperature range from room temperature to 99°C, featuring dual protection mechanisms for enhanced safety. The innovative internal dry heating system starts automatically when the tissue enters the second cup, optimizing energy usage by preventing unnecessary power consumption. Each cup has a capacity of 1000 ml, accommodating substantial sample volumes with ease. The precision of temperature control, at ±1°C, ensures consistent results, while the adjustable dripping time between 10 and 60 seconds provides additional processing control.

Model YR428
Number of Cups 12 (nine cups for reagents and three cups for paraffin)
Length of Processing Time Adjustable within 0-99 hours for the 1st station and within 0-24 hours for other stations
Temperature Range of Paraffin Cup adjustable within RT – 99°; dual protection
Heating Mechanism Internal dry heating automatically begins when the tissue enters the 2nd cup, thus avoiding unnecessary energy waste.
Capacity of Single Cup 1000ml
Temperature Control Precision ±1℃
Dripping Time Adjustable within 10-60 s; shake/drip above cup
Frequency of Agitation 2 times/minute
Battery backup with more than 6 hours of continual running power
Acceptable Temperature Range of Operation Environment 0 ~ 40℃
Working Voltage AC 220V±10% 50Hz (standard model); AC110V±10% 60Hz
Power 500W
Dimensions 1010×420×450 mm (W×D×H)
Net weight 67 kg

The processor also features a frequency of agitation of two times per minute, ensuring thorough blending of reagents. With its six-hour battery backup, it promises sustained operation even during power outages. Suitable for diverse operational environments, the YR428 functions optimally within a temperature range of 0 to 40°C, powered by a standard voltage of AC 220V±10% at 50Hz or alternatively, AC110V±10% at 60Hz. Compact with dimensions of 1010×420×450 mm and a net weight of 67 kg, this processor is both space-efficient and manageable.

Advantages and Disadvantages

The YR428 Automated Tissue Processor offers numerous advantages, including high precision in temperature control, optimized energy efficiency due to its automatic heating feature, and the flexibility of adjustable processing times. Its capacity to support extended operational periods with a reliable battery backup adds a layer of convenience, especially in regions where power outages might occur frequently.

Among the potential disadvantages is the initial cost of acquisition, which might be higher than that of manual processing equipment. Additionally, handling and maintenance of automated systems require some level of technical knowledge.
